Thanks to Yann for the advice on handling the boat. We spent a pleasant week on the waters of the Lérins Islands and Cap d'Antibes. The boat is easy to maneuver in light weather (furling mainsail and genoa) and pleasant to anchor. The berth in the port of Golfe Juan is well located and calm in the evening. A little seamanship to do on the boat... but that's part of the game!!
